Across TCGA pan-cancer cohorts, RHOQ mass-spec protein is linked to patient survival in 5 of 34 cancer types, making it a survival-associated RHOQ data layer compared with 27 for mass-spec protein.
The strongest signal is observed in clear cell renal cell carcinoma (CCRCC), where higher RHOQ mass-spec protein is associated with worse overall survival. In most high-consensus cancer types, elevated RHOQ expression acts as an unfavorable survival marker, although some lineages such as HNSC and LUAD show a favorable association.
CCRCC, LSCC, and PDAC are the cancer types where RHOQ mass-spec protein most reproducibly stratifies survival.
